The largest prototype polymer 3D printer measures 343.61m³ (12,134.47 ft³), and was achieved by the University of Maine Advanced Structures and Composites Center (USA) in Orono, Maine, USA, on 10 October 2019
The boat printed with the printer, named 3Dirigo after Maine's state motto, holds the record for both Largest 3D printed boat and Largest solid 3D printed object.
